Witryna28 cze 2024 · Walls that run perpendicular (at a 90 degree angle) to the ceiling joists are load-bearing. Walls that run parallel (in the same direction) as the ceiling joints are non load-bearing. Ceiling joists are spliced over the wall. Interior load-bearing walls will often have the ends of ceiling joists meet and overlap (AKA splice) over the wall. bat sonar or radar

WitrynaMud brick walls can provide moderate to high thermal mass. For most Australian climatic conditions, the common practice is for walls to be a minimum of 240mm thick, for both post and beam and load-bearing construction. This provides effective thermal mass, with extra insulation as required in seasonally cool or hot climates.
